932205086449 has 48 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 1228564411200. Its totient is φ = 700064539776.
The previous prime is 932205086377. The next prime is 932205086489. The reversal of 932205086449 is 944680502239.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 932205086449 - 211 = 932205084401 is a prime.
It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 932205086396 and 932205086405.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(932205086489) by changing a digit.
It is a pernicious number, because its binary representation contains a prime number (19) of ones.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 47 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 662254 + ... + 1517560.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(25595091900).
Almost surely, 2932205086449 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
932205086449 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(296359324751).
932205086449 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
932205086449 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.
The sum of its prime factors is 855422 (or 855415 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 3732480, while the sum is 52.
